A lot of mango allergies are actually to the same chemical that makes poison ivy. It's a sensitizer so usually more exposure makes the reaction worse.

It's interesting that it went away. I wonder if you didn't come in contact for long enough that it reset somehow.

I would not advise coming into contact with poison ivy, but if you did you might be immune or it could trigger your allergy to mangos again
